If you are in social bookmarking and del.icio.us, you cannot miss to use a Firefox extension to post your favourite pages. There are two del.icio.us Firefox extensions, the one I like is http://delicious.mozdev.org/

I tried the more popular https://addons.mozilla.org/firefox/1532/ some time ago, however I was not impressed on how it worked. It is so visible with its own buttons and menu on the screen. I believe it has evolved and it appears in screenshots section that it covers the same functionality. BuBlog uses this extension.
With http://delicious.mozdev.org/, when you are at the page you want to bookmark, you hit Alt-Shift-S (you can change this in the extension’s options, I changed to Ctrl-Shift-S) and this dialog box appears so that you can easily fill in the fields. Pure usability.

Before hitting Ctrl-Shift-S, you can also select a few representative sentences of the page, sentences that will be used as notes for your del.ici.ous entry. It is much easier in the future to come back and check the notes of the several hundred bookmarks.

There is a WordPress extension that enables you to get your latest del.icio.us bookmarks appear on your blog at the sidebar. See my blog.

Moreover, del.icio.us now supports private bookmarks, that is, the ability to designate a bookmark not to be shared with others. The Firefox extension http://delicious.mozdev.org/ allows you to tick on option if you want your bookmark not to be public.
